Expert Guide: How to Register a Business in St. Lucia and Unlock Its Business Opportunities

Setting up a business in St. Lucia offers a multitude of advantages, from strategic geographic location and economic stability to attractive regulatory environments that promote growth and innovation. Whether you're an aspiring entrepreneur, an established business owner, or an investor seeking new markets, understanding how to register a business in St. Lucia is the critical first step towards establishing a successful enterprise in this Caribbean paradise.
Understanding the Business Environment in St. Lucia
St. Lucia boasts a vibrant economy driven by tourism, agriculture, manufacturing, and financial services. The government actively encourages foreign investment and small business development by providing a favorable legal framework and comprehensive support systems. This ecosystem creates an ideal climate for entrepreneurs and foreign investors looking to capitalize on what St. Lucia has to offer.
Key features include:
- Strategic Location: Gateway to the Caribbean and the Americas.
- Tax Incentives: Competitive corporate tax rates and incentives for foreign investors.
- Legal Framework: Robust laws governing business formation, ownership, and operation.
- Ease of Business Registration: Streamlined processes supported by government agencies.
Step-by-Step Guide on How to Register a Business in St. Lucia
Embarking on the journey of registering your business in St. Lucia involves several essential steps. Each phase is designed to ensure compliance with local laws, optimize operational setup, and lay a solid foundation for your business success.
1. Define Your Business Structure and Name
Deciding the appropriate legal structure is fundamental. Common structures include Sole Proprietorships, Partnerships, and Limited Liability Companies (LLCs). Each offers different benefits regarding liability, taxation, and operational flexibility.
Simultaneously, choose a unique business name that complies with the St. Lucia Business Names Act. Conduct a thorough name search through the Corporate Registry to prevent conflicts or trademark issues.
2. Prepare Necessary Legal Documentation
Depending on your chosen business structure, prepare required documents such as:
- Articles of Incorporation or Partnership Agreement
- Proof of Identity and Address of the Owners
- Business Plan outlining your operations and financial forecasts
- Bank References or Financial Statements (if applicable)
3. Register Your Business with the Corporate Affairs and Intellectual Property Office
The primary agency responsible for business registration in St. Lucia is the Corporate Affairs and Intellectual Property Office (CAIPO). The process involves submitting your documents, paying registration fees, and obtaining a Business Registration Certificate.
It typically takes a few working days to process and approve your application, provided all documentation is complete and compliant.
4. Obtain Necessary Permits and Licenses
Depending on your industry, additional licenses or permits may be required. For example:
- Tourism and Hospitality: Licensing from the Tourism Authority
- Food and Beverage: Health and Safety Permits
- Financial Services: Regulatory approvals from the Financial Services Regulatory Authority
Engage with local authorities early to ensure compliance and avoid delays.
5. Register for Taxation and Social Security
Register your business with the Inland Revenue Department (IRD) to obtain a Tax Identification Number (TIN). This registration is essential for paying corporate taxes, VAT (if applicable), and other relevant taxes.
Additionally, register with the National Insurance Scheme (NIS) to fulfill statutory social security contributions for your employees.
6. Open a Business Bank Account
Opening a local bank account is vital for separating personal and business finances. Choose banks with favorable rates and customer service that aligns with your business needs. Ensure you have all required documentation, including your registration certificate and identification.
7. Comply with Ongoing Legal and Regulatory Requirements
Maintaining compliance with annual filings, tax returns, and permits is crucial. St. Lucia has simplified processes for ongoing compliance, but regular reviews with local legal and business consultants are advisable to stay up-to-date.
Key Factors Contributing to the Success of a Business in St. Lucia
Investors and entrepreneurs often find success in St. Lucia due to several advantageous factors:
- Favorable Tax Policies: Competitive corporate tax rates and incentives for new industries foster growth.
- Strategic Geographical Location: Proximity to major markets, especially North America and Europe.
- Government Support: Active promotion of foreign investment and entrepreneurial initiatives.
- Skilled Workforce: Availability of trained professionals and a multicultural environment.
- Economic Diversification: Opportunities across tourism, agriculture, manufacturing, and finance sectors.
The Role of Business Consulting and Financing in Business Registration
At GCM Company Formation, we specialize in guiding clients through the complex process of how to register a business in St. Lucia. Our services extend beyond registration to include comprehensive business consulting and financing solutions.
Our expert team ensures your compliance with all legal requirements, helps navigate bureaucratic processes, and optimizes your business structure for maximum benefit. Additionally, we assist with sourcing business financing, whether through local banks, international lenders, or investment incentives tailored to your industry.
Partnering with a reliable business formation and consulting firm like GCM can significantly reduce setup time, mitigate risks, and help you capitalize on opportunities swiftly and efficiently.
Why Choose GCM Company Formation for Your Business in St. Lucia?
GCM Company Formation offers a wealth of experience, personalized service, and strategic insights tailored to your unique business needs in St. Lucia. Our comprehensive approach includes:
- End-to-end assistance with business registration in St. Lucia
- Expert legal advisory and compliance management
- Customized business planning and development strategies
- Access to business financing options
- Ongoing consultation to adapt to market changes
Our goal is to ensure you're not only registered but also positioned for long-term success and profitability in the Caribbean market.
Final Insights: Making Your Business Startup in St. Lucia a Reality
Embarking on your journey to how to register a business in St. Lucia involves careful planning, adherence to legal requirements, and strategic investment in your enterprise’s future. The process, though straightforward, demands meticulous attention to detail and precise execution.
By leveraging expert guidance, understanding local business regulations, and utilizing available incentives, you can establish a thriving business in this dynamic Caribbean nation. The path to success begins with comprehensive knowledge and reliable support, which GCM Company Formation is ready to provide.
Take the first step today toward turning your business vision into reality in St. Lucia — a land of opportunity, growth, and prosperity.
how to register a business in st lucia








